Webster's 1828 Dictionary

INCONSEQUENTIAL

a.Not regularly following from the premises. 1. Not of consequence; not of importance; of little moment.

 

Webster's 1913 Dictionary

INCONSEQUENTIAL

INCONSEQUENTIAL In *con `se *quen "tial, a.

 

Defn: Not regularly following from the premises; hence, irrelevant; unimportant; of no consequence. Chesterfield. -- In *con `se *quen "tial *ly, adv.

 

INCONSEQUENTIALITY

INCONSEQUENTIALITY In *con `se *quen `ti *al "i *ty, n.

 

Defn: The state of being inconsequential.

American Oxford Thesaurus

inconsequential

inconsequential adjective their efforts to save the Bixner Building were ultimately inconsequential: insignificant, unimportant, of little /no consequence, neither here nor there, incidental, inessential, nonessential, immaterial, irrelevant; negligible, inappreciable, inconsiderable, slight, minor, trivial, trifling, petty, paltry, measly; informal piddling, piffling. ANTONYMS significant, important, of great consequence. WORD TOOLKIT
